PAPER TOWER CHALLENGE
Guidelines
1. You may use up to 20 sheets of 8.5” x 11” paper. No
cardboard or card stock!
2. No adhesives, tape, or other structural assistance.
3. You may cut and fold the paper to your heart's
content.
4. You may not support the structure with any
materials or objects other than the 20 sheets of
paper.
PAPER TOWER CHALLENGE
Procedures
• Begin by brainstorming your idea and collecting
your materials.
• Draw out a rough sketch of your idea.
• Build and test your device. How tall can you build
your tower?

CLOUD COMPUTING
ONLINE PLATFORMS FOR ICT
CONTENT DEVELOPMENT
Cloud Computing.
the practice of using a network of remote
servers hosted on the Internet (or the “cloud”)
to store, manage, and process data, rather than
a local server or a personal computer.
ONLINE PLATFORMS FOR ICT
CONTENT DEVELOPMENT
Cloud Computing
Examples
• Google Drive
• Evernote
• Dropbox
• iCloud
• OneDrive

CONTENT MANAGEMENT
SYSTEM
Content Management System
A Content Management System (CMS) is
a computer application (sometimes online
or browser-based) that allows you to
publish, edit and manipulate, organize and
delete web content. CMS is used in blogs,
news websites, and shopping.
Content Management System
Examples
-WordPress
-Drupal
-Joomla!

INTRODUCTION
• A web page is accessed through the use of a URL (Uniform
Resource Locator) address and may contain text, graphics,
and hyperlinks to other web pages and files. A web page
contain can be in a form of an online publication, online
newsletter (such as advertisements or write ups) containing
news of interest chiefly to a specific group. A web page is the
primary source for information dissemination in the web
community. Through it, different platforms made to make
users and viewers share information and build
collaboration-connection to one another.

• After the Google Sites has been complete, a folder
containing the Google Site, Contact Form, Form
Responses, and pictures used to create the site will be
shared on Google Drive.
• After all documentation has been shared, the groups
may start editing/adding content.
• Please be cautions whenever adding content from
Google Drive onto the Site. If the content is moved
within Google Drive, then within the Site there will
appear to be a broken link. It is important to take the
time to re-link those respective files within the Site.
